How to Apply
We are approved for six ACGME accredited fellowship positions (we typically accept one to three fellows each year).
To apply for a fellowship position, it is necessary to submit via the Electronic Residency Application Service (ERAS) which is a program of the Association of American Medical Colleges.
Registration is required through the National Residency Matching Program (NRMP). Please refer to the NRMP website for further information regarding the requirements for the Match.
A complete application includes the following items:
- Curriculum Vitae
- Personal Statement
- Three Letters of Recommendation
- Medical School Transcript
- ABA In-Training Exam Scores (if you are unable to upload through ERAS, please email csmorphew@uams.edu)
- ABA BASIC Transcript (if you are unable to upload through ERAS, please email csmorphew@uams.edu)
- USMLE transcript
Competitive candidates will be invited to interview.
